WHAT CHANGED: Google DeepMind launched Gemini 3.5 Pro on 17 July 2026, marking the general availability of its most capable model to date. The model was originally announced at Google I/O in May 2026 with a June target, but the company delayed it by six weeks after engineers discovered structural failures in the original model's recursive tool-calling behaviour. Rather than patch the existing model, Google DeepMind rebuilt it on an entirely new pretraining run. The headline specification is a 2-million-token context window, double anything currently available at the frontier. In practical terms, this allows a single API request to include two million words of text, code, or mixed data. Users can pass entire books, codebases, or research archives in a single session. The model also introduces Deep Think, an extended reasoning mode designed for complex multi-step tasks including mathematical reasoning, legal analysis, and long-horizon planning. Deep Think is available exclusively to users on the Gemini Ultra subscription tier at $250 per month. Gemini 3.5 Pro is available via the public Gemini API and through Vertex AI, Google Cloud's enterprise AI platform. The Vertex AI route provides private deployment options, data residency controls, and enterprise service level agreements not available on the consumer product. Leaked pricing information circulating before launch suggested rates near $1.25 per million input tokens and $10 per million output tokens for the standard tier, though Google has not published official pricing figures. WHY IT MATTERS: The 2-million-token context window removes the primary constraint on how much context a business can feed an AI model in a single session. Entire contracts, support archives, and company knowledge bases are now processable in one pass, without chunking or summarisation workarounds. Gemini 3.5 Pro arrived five days after GPT-5.6 and nine days after Grok 4.5, meaning the frontier model landscape has shifted significantly in less than a fortnight. Businesses now have genuine competitive options at the top tier. The Vertex AI deployment path matters for operators in regulated industries. Private deployment combined with enterprise SLAs addresses the data governance objections that have slowed AI adoption in legal, finance, and healthcare firms. The Deep Think reasoning mode raises the ceiling on what an AI model can reliably deliver for complex analytical tasks, moving the capability closer to senior professional grade for tasks requiring sustained multi-step logic. Autonomous workflow capabilities built into the model, designed to manage multi-step coding and tool execution with minimal human oversight, are relevant to businesses looking to automate processes that currently require a person to coordinate multiple software tools.
